Olivia 5 Stars 

When I first heard this song, all I could think of was God Only Knows by The Beach Boys.  Olivia is a really great tribute to the psychedelic music and that misty and dreamy feel that God Only Knows provided in the song with a One Direction twist.  It’s a really great, upbeat song with clever lyrics and awesome vocals to back it up

I Want to Write You a Song 5 Stars

This is another simple song with minimal instrumentals to really appreciate the boys’ vocals.  This song is a play off of a combination of Blackbird and Yesterday by the Beatles.  The song makes me feel as if I am actually sitting with 1D and watching them write songs together, and just chilling out with them   The soft writing sounds are a lovely touch to a very lovely song.
